The general idea of Showrunner--create your "own story" within licensed IP--would fulfill my wildest dreams from when I was 11. But the tech is not there. It's not even in the ballpark of there. And interviews like this make these spokesmen sound like VR headset designers in the 90s.
And the idea that some IP holders could prevent users from sharing the AI creations online and "competing" with the real IP... Not only is "competing" exceedingly unlikely, but AI output is public domain in almost every major country, and they're stepping into a huge minefield with this topic
3) Showrunner promises media companies a consistent walled garden with models trained specifically for one IP--but AI chatbots are extremely easy to break; that's their main thing. Vader in Fortnite saying slurs was *4 months ago.*
Sure, the AI model could just make some random stuff up, but literally any AI chatbot can make up a random blurb out of nothing--that takes 5 seconds.

What Showrunner promises is a world that feels alive and consistent to the user, but all that outside training data will make that impossible.
2) The Showrunner guy talked about Star Wars, like you can visit a planet only mentioned offhandedly in the movies via this app. But how would that even work? Boz Pity has like two sentences about it. There's no info, and you'd have to hire writers to fill in all the details. That, x100 for every IP
1) Showrunner promises models trained on only one IP, which is currently not even possible. Lionsgate's whole film catalogue isn't enough training data, people recently realized. pivot-to-ai.com/2025/09/24/l...

No media franchise has enough content for this. So you need lots of outside data too.
